When NOT to use chidori
Constraint-first guidance from category fit and live maintenance signals - not marketing copy.
- Avoid if your deployment environment strictly forbids running self-contained binaries, favoring interpreted scripts exclusively for flexibility reasons.
- Not suitable when a tool's native integration with Node.js or Python is critical and the project has no Rust context setup available.

- Is chidori open source?
- Yes. chidori is an open-source project on GitHub under the Apache-2.0 license, with 1,362 stars.
- What is chidori used for?
- Chidori offers an agent framework built in Rust that focuses on durability, determinism, and the ability to replay or resume operations. It supports JavaScript engine integration and is designed for ease of deployment as a self-contained binary.
